Consider the following system of linear equation:
2x1 - 6x2 - x3 = -38-3x1 -x2 + 7x3 = -34-8x1 + x2 - 2x3 = -20
a) Check whether system has no solution, infinite number of solutions or ill-conditions. Perform this checking from the coefficient and constant matrices. b) Manually solve the system of linear equation using Gauss elimination method with partial pivoting. Consider 3 decimal places. Show all steps of your computation in detail. c) Once you obtain the solution, go to MATLAB's command window to compute the solutions by using Cramer's Rule and verify the correctness of the solution. d) Considering the values obtained from MATLAB as true value, compute the absolute relative errors for the values that you manually calculated for each of variables.e) Include all your computation details, and MATLAB command window activities in your file to be submitted..
